<p>With a greater leaning rake than the Tower of Pisa and standing at 184ft tall, <strong>B of The Bang</strong> takes its name from a quotation by British sprinter <strong>Linford Christie</strong> in which he said that he started his races not merely at the &#8216;bang&#8217; of the starting pistol, but at <em>the B of the Bang&#8230;</em></p>
<p>Commissioned as part of the Commonwealth Games in 2002, the sculpture&#8217;s home is in Beswick on the east side of Manchester &#8211; where locals have aptly nicknamed the work <strong>Kerplunk</strong>.</p>
<p>Built by <strong>Thomas Hetherwick</strong>, the sculpture suffered bad press recently as spikes started to fall off and the fate of this piece of public art  is now sealed with a date soon to be confirmed when the sculpture will be pulled down and dismantled.  Kerplunk or not &#8211; I think it makes a great TV aerial.</p>
